About BuyVM
Their standout product is block storage slabs — starting at just $1.25/mo for 256 GB — which can be attached to any VPS for bulk storage needs like media servers, backups, and file hosting. BuyVM also offers dedicated servers and their unique "Stallion" premium VPS tier with AMD EPYC processors and NVMe storage.
BuyVM operates its own hardware in three data center locations with included DDoS protection by Path.net. While they're unmanaged (no cPanel, no hand-holding), their IRC community and responsive ticket support make them a favourite among technically savvy users who want maximum resources per dollar.

Cheapest VPS that does not suck
I needed a cheap VPS for my SaaS side project. Did not want to spend more than $5/mo. Tried a few budget providers and BuyVM is the one that stuck.
$3.50/mo gets you 1 core, 1GB RAM, 20GB NVMe, and 1TB bandwidth. That is enough to run a small Rails app with Postgres on the same box. The KVM instances are unmanaged, so you need to know your way around Linux, but that's the deal at this price.
What makes BuyVM stand out from other budget hosts is the storage slabs. You can bolt on 256GB of block storage for $1.25/mo. I use it for database backups and it works great.
Downsides: stock runs out constantly. If you want a specific location, you might wait weeks for availability. No managed option, no fancy dashboard. Just raw VPS.
For developers comfortable with the command line who want maximum bang for their buck, this is it.
